테스트 사이트 - 개발 중인 베타 버전입니다

GetImageSize()

· 20년 전 · 2650 · 2
GetImageSize() 는 이미지의 크기를 가져오는 함수입니다.
GetImageSize("이미지경로/이미지파일명")
return값으로는 배열이 나오는데
[0] 에는 width값이 [1]에는 heigt값이 들어옮니다.

파일이미지를 깨지지 않기 위해 특정길이의 가로 혹은 세로 값만 주어지게 했습니다.


<?
function TrimImageSize($filepath, $size){
global $View_Pic_Size;
if (is_file("$filepath")){
$Pic_size = GetImageSize("$filepath");

if($Pic_size[0] > $size ) $Pic_size[0] = $size;
if($Pic_size[1] > $size ) $Pic_size[1] = $size;
if($Pic_size[0] < $Pic_size[1]) $View_Pic_Size = "height=\"$Pic_size[1]\"";
else $View_Pic_Size = "width=\"$Pic_size[0]\"";
return $View_Pic_Size;

}
}
?><div class='small'>[이 게시물은 관리자님에 의해 2011-10-31 17:12:10 PHP & HTML에서 이동 됨]</div>

댓글 작성

댓글을 작성하시려면 로그인이 필요합니다.

로그인하기

댓글 2개

이미지 크기 알아내는데는 참 유용한 함수인 듯 합니다.
그런데 이미지 확장자는 어떤것들이 가능한지?
19년 전
글쎄요...저도 궁금합니다..

단지 size[2]가 확장자를 뽑아 준다고만 알고 있습니다.

게시글 목록

번호 제목
11208
11205
11202
11198
11197
17717
11194
11192
11190
17708
20659
20653
17702
17693
11186
20649
11184
11179
11177
11176
20648
20643
20639
11175
11167